Finance Review Summary — Corvane Product Line Pricing

Prepared for sales leads.

Our review of the Corvane line shows current list prices sit roughly 8% below comparable offerings, while gross margin has slipped to 31% due to component cost inflation. We recommend a staged increase: 4% at the next catalog refresh, with a further 3% contingent on renewal rates holding. Discount authority should be tightened to 10% without director approval. Volume customers will receive advance notice. The rationale tied to our broader plans is noted below.

board note of tahog-yagef: Headcount on the Ralael team goes from 9 to 80 by the end of April. Gross margin on Ralael came in at 15 percent against a plan of 5 percent.

Welcome to the Tollgate team! One thing you'll touch early is the tax-rate lookup cache. It keeps jurisdiction rates warm so checkout doesn't hammer the Rateworks upstream on every cart update. Entries expire after six hours, and a nightly job from the Pemberly scheduler refreshes the hot set. When you push a cache schema change, the bundle has to be signed before the deployer accepts it. Use the team signing key shown below.

deploy key for fadup-hadug: bky6_Zp89hs

**Meeting Notes — Sample Shipments to Corvane Labs (excerpt)**

Discussed the monthly sample shipments to Corvane Labs. Agreed: samples leave in sealed transport tubes, logged individually, with the manifest checked by two staff before pickup. Temperature strips go inside each tube. The courier from Harrowline Transit collects Wednesdays only. It was agreed the office manager will pass the courier the hand-over instruction recorded below.

dispatch memo: the holius casvan courier leaves the ralir kasion rusdor oliion fraeth lammir julox belys ledger at gate 3561 under passcode 522203